Drivetrain malfunction with DME unlock with JB4, now trying Bootmod3

I've been running JB4 for about 2 years now and haven't had any success reading or clearing codes (also my remote start didn't work either). So I decided I wanted to switch to Bootmod3.

After getting my DME bench unlocked, I installed the ECU back in thinking that I'll be able to run JB4 still. I reconnected my battery, saw a "Drivetrain failure" error, and couldn't start the car.
So... might as well install Bootmod3 now to clear whatever codes there were and run the tunes I wanted, right?

While I had the battery disconnected, I removed my JB4 unit and then replugged the two connectors that I had removed originally.
I installed first the stock tune, cleared my codes and still had the same error. I've included a picture of all my codes but here they are as a list too:
  • 123701 - Electrical wastegate, position sensor, electrical: Short circuit to positive
  • 119113 - Rail pressure sensor: short circuit to plus
  • 191004 - tank vent valve, control: line break
  • CD9001 - LIN, communication (charge air coolant pump): missing
  • 12B103 - Heating Lambdasonde1 bank1, control: line break
  • 164020 - intake camshaft sensor, electrical: short circuit to positive
  • 164030 - exhaust camshaft sensor, electrical: Short circuit to positive
  • 102A58 - intake air temperature sensor after air filter: Substitute reaction

Some of these might be from mods that I've done.

I have disconnected the battery in the engine bay before and had sparks fly when trying to reconnect it for a wipe motor replacement job I did. After that, I had a yellow "PARKING" light show up nonstop on my dash, but my parking brake still activated with the press of the button.
I also have a catless downpipe and an MST intake.

From the other forum posts that I've read on this topic, there were a lot of instances of forgetting to disconnect the battery or other configuration issues. My main concern was that I saw this error right from the start after the DME unlock.

My car was built 12/2019.

I'm not sure what I'm doing wrong here or where to go from here. Any help is appreciated!

I feel dumb. I figured out the issue. Plug number 3 on the ECU wasn’t strapped down all the way.

I reverted my JB4 back to map 0 and then reflashed my ECU to Stage 2 with Bootmod. Everything works now (even if CEL shows up mid driving &#128064
